The Messenger of Allah, Muhammad ibn ‘Abd-Allah ibn ‘Abd al-Muttalib al-Hashimi al-Qurashi was born in Makkah in the year of the Elephant, the year when the companions of the Elephant came to Makkah to destroy the Ka’bah, but Allah destroyed them. His father died before he was born, and after he was born, Haleemah al-Sa’diyyah nursed him.

The Meaning of al-Wakīl. Wakīl is the Arabic word for an ‘agent’, ‘advocate’ or ‘trustee’. It is derived from the root word, wa-ka-la, which refers to the act of entrusting, assigning or displaying reliance. Allah is al-Wakīl, because He alone discharges the affairs of His servants.
